§ 47-5-452. Offenders to clean up abandoned or neglected cemeteries and public roads of the county.
 

Upon written request by a majority of the board of supervisors of any county, the Commissioner of Corrections may authorize offenders committed to the custody of the Department of Corrections to clean abandoned or neglected cemeteries of the county or clean public roads of the county. The offenders shall be under the supervision of the department and the department shall establish all proper regulations for the working, guarding, safekeeping, clothing, housing and subsistence of offenders while working. 
 

Sources: Laws,  1996, ch. 547, § 35, eff from and after passage (approved April 13, 1996).
